Throughout the hundreds of years, the most typical approach to Jonah was to read through it like a historic account. In Newer instances, nevertheless, a lot of have examine Jonah being a parable: a story that is not genuine but is meant to convey a certain level. This 2nd technique wouldn't consider from the lessons the book is training. Jesus frequently taught in parables and anticipated his hearers to know and act on the truth the parables conveyed.
